ruff: Bump to 0.0.247

This commit is contained in:
Tee KOBAYASHI 2023-02-17 02:20:38 +09:00 committed by xtkoba
parent 9a7732b362
commit 95b0d1e2bd
2 changed files with 27 additions and 2 deletions

View File

@ -3,9 +3,9 @@ TERMUX_PKG_DESCRIPTION="An extremely fast Python linter, written in Rust"
TERMUX_PKG_LICENSE="MIT"
TERMUX_PKG_LICENSE_FILE="../../LICENSE"
TERMUX_PKG_MAINTAINER="@termux"
TERMUX_PKG_VERSION=0.0.246
TERMUX_PKG_VERSION=0.0.247
TERMUX_PKG_SRCURL="https://github.com/charliermarsh/ruff/archive/refs/tags/v$TERMUX_PKG_VERSION.tar.gz"
TERMUX_PKG_SHA256=07ee2dc861cad70503a4d8cd7923e6905eaba8a750b7bf435fcc933b3f9d12c0
TERMUX_PKG_SHA256=de91e9c87dc31f16b4148b21a91af4939ac762a43fe1f142811b96b8043bef22
TERMUX_PKG_AUTO_UPDATE=true
TERMUX_PKG_BUILD_IN_SRC=true
@ -22,4 +22,18 @@ termux_step_pre_configure() {
$AR cru libctermid.a ctermid.o
RUSTFLAGS+=" -C link-arg=$TERMUX_PKG_BUILDDIR/_lib/libctermid.a"
termux_setup_rust
: "${CARGO_HOME:=$HOME/.cargo}"
export CARGO_HOME
cd $TERMUX_PKG_SRCDIR
cargo fetch --target "${CARGO_TARGET_NAME}"
local _patch=$TERMUX_PKG_BUILDER_DIR/tikv-jemalloc-sys-0.5.3+5.3.0-patched-src-lib.rs.diff
local d
for d in $CARGO_HOME/registry/src/github.com-*/tikv-jemalloc-sys-*; do
patch --silent -p1 -d ${d} < ${_patch} || :
done
}

View File

@ -0,0 +1,11 @@
--- a/src/lib.rs
+++ b/src/lib.rs
@@ -889,7 +889,7 @@
#[no_mangle]
#[cfg(target_os = "android")]
#[doc(hidden)]
-pub extern "C" fn pthread_atfork(
+pub extern "C" fn _pthread_atfork_unused_on_termux(
_prefork: *mut u8,
_postfork_parent: *mut u8,
_postfork_child: *mut u8,